Through the National Shipbuilding Strategy (NSS), the Government of Canada has embarked on one of the largest procurement projects since the Second World War. The NSS is a nation-building effort to create a sustainable Canadian shipbuilding industry, secure long-term job opportunities and build the next generation of ships for the Canadian Coast Guard and Royal Canadian Navy. Through its NSS–related work, Seaspan Shipyards is owning the redevelopment of our domestic shipbuilding industry on the West Coast and delivering on the promise of ships built in Canada, by Canadians.
The Intern, Digital Ship will have a hands-on role in shaping next-generation shipbuilding technologies within a forward-thinking Innovation team. Working at Vancouver Shipyards, you’ll support the development of scalable digital twin solutions that integrate real time sensor data, 3D models, and advanced visualization tools to enhance vessel performance, streamline maintenance, and maximize availability. In this role, you’ll collaborate closely with engineers across R&D, new vessel construction, and in-service support, contributing to the full-stack development lifecycle, from designing intuitive web interfaces in React to building backend services, APIs, and data pipelines. You’ll help bring digital ship concepts to life, supporting everything from system integration and testing to the delivery of user-focused applications that drive operational efficiency.
What you'll do
Depending on the selected candidate’s qualifications, experience, and interests, tasks may include development, integration, or testing in the following full-stack technology areas:
- Frontend Web Development: Develop wireframes, app layouts, screen designs, custom React components, backend value retrieval, and frontend features for presenting alerts, notifications, and application data.
- Backend Development: Develop infrastructure mapping, WebSocket frontend integration, token management and authentication, SQL queries, RESTful APIs, publish/subscribe protocol integrations, frontend utility services, and business logic calculations and algorithms.
- Data Pipeline Development & Integration: Contribute to the design, development, and maintenance of sustainable data pipelines.
What you'll bring
- Enrollment in a 3rd or 4th year program of Computer Science, Computer Engineering, or a closely related degree.
- Proven foundational technical knowledge and hands-on engineering skills through multiple class projects and optional co-op or work-integrated learning experience.
- Demonstrated experience in frontend development with JavaScript (React.js), building component-driven web interface modules.
- Familiar with the UI/UX principles working with wireframes, app layouts, image/icon integration, and color palettes, translating mockups into responsive and interactive web dashboard interfaces.
- Team-based contributions in designing, developing, extending, and optimizing RESTful microservices and APIs using JavaScript (Node.js); experience with Python frameworks such as Flask or Django is considered an asset.
- Foundational hands-on experience working with relational database systems and database management tools.
- Participation in Agile/Scrum environments, including Git version control, sprint planning, daily standups, code reviews, and collaborative development practices.
- Effective communication, interpersonal, and organizational skills.
- Strong problem-solving skills and analytical abilities that support business-oriented solution development.
- Ability to exercise sound judgment and decision-making skills consistent with essential job functions.
Natural curiosity and enthusiasm for exploring and developing modern technologies and processes.
-
Why you'll love working here
- A supportive learning environment, great team culture and hands-on experience and training.
- Opportunity to grow your career and connect with like-minded students.
To assist those that are using transit, we operate a complimentary shuttle bus Monday through Friday with various pick up and drop off points around North Vancouver.
-
We require a full-time commitment Monday-Friday, 40 hours per week with an hourly rate of $28.00/hour.
Start Date of Internship: Tuesday, September 8th, 2026.
End Date of Internship: Friday, December 18th, 2026 (4-Months).
Please submit your Resume, Cover Letter and Academic Transcript as one PDF document.
Application Closing Date: Sunday, June 21st, 2026, at 11:59pm PDT.
Please note: if we receive a large volume of applications, we may close this posting ahead of the closing date, therefore, we recommend applying early. Only those applicants under consideration will be contacted.
To learn more about our InternSHIP Program, visit our website: www.seaspan.com/internships-at-seaspan/
#LI-ONSITE